Jazz 16 September, 2011

Lady Gaga & Tony Bennett's Duet 'The Lady Is A Tramp' Emerges Online!

NEW YORK (Top40 Charts) Lady GaGa's duet with legendary crooner Tony Bennett has emerged online!

The collaboration follows the release of Tony Bennett's duets with Mariah Carey, Natalie Cole, Norah Jones and Amy Winehouse, which were released this week off his forthcoming 'Duets II' album, out Sept. 20.

The classic has been covered by everyone from legends like Frank Sinatra and Ella Fitzgerald, to the cast of 'Glee,' and the Gaga-Bennett rendition is just as showstopping as the best of them!

As expected, Gaga's collaboration is much more upbeat than Amy Winehouse's somber last song, 'Body and Soul,' her duet with Bennett that debuted yesterday (Sept. 14) on what would have been the late singer's 28th birthday.

Bennett's 'Duets II' album tracklisting is as follows:
Andrea Bocelli - 'Stranger In Paradise'
Michael Buble - 'I Wanna Be Around'
Mariah Carey - 'When Do The Bells Ring For Me'
Natalie Cole - 'Watch What Happens'
Sheryl Crow - 'The Girl I Love'
Aretha Franklin - 'How Do You Keep The Music Playing'
Josh Groban - 'This Is All I Ask'
Faith Hill - 'The Way You Look Tonight'
Norah Jones - 'Speak Tonight'
Lady Gaga - 'The Lady Is A Tramp'
KD Lang - 'Blue Velvet'
John Mayer - 'One For My Baby (And One More For The Road)'
Willie Nelson - 'On The Sunny Side Of The Street'
Queen Latifah - 'Who Can I Turn To'
Alejandro Sanz - 'Yesterday I Heard The Rain'
Carrie Underwood - 'It Had to Be You'
Amy Winehouse - 'Body And Soul'
